Output 25c7cc49f1e30a76ffc2886cbc6dece259d0de8b8b6800bcec5614f40a8cc296:0

value
377086
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d1e1b65529fa03afae7a831ae3c726757a5273b OP_EQUAL
address
3MrBKoxETjFLZBpubPX8huMNZ4D8iJbPb2
transaction
25c7cc49f1e30a76ffc2886cbc6dece259d0de8b8b6800bcec5614f40a8cc296
confirmations
347209
spent
true